St John's T1 Racing Success!
On Thursday 9th June, 3 teams of Year 6 children from St John's took part in the Regional T1 Racing Competition at Bath University.
The whole of Year 6 has been involved in a DT project with Broadlands School, using CAD (Computer Aided Design) software to design a racing car, and 3 teams were chosen to represent the school based on car design, teamwork and their portfolio of work from the project.
They spent the day in the Mechanical Engineering Department of Bath University, racing against 40 other teams from BaNES, South Gloucestershire and Wiltshire.

All three teams did exceptionally well and all have progressed through to the National Finals held at the F1 Williams Headquarters on Monday 11th July. The Royals qualified because their car was the 3rd fastest out of the whole competition. The other two teams were not quite as fast, but qualified because of their excellent portfolios.
